在种子文件中存储一个连接表实例的多个id,可以使用数据库中的关系型数据表来实现。关系型数据库通常使用主键和外键来建立表与表之间的关联关系。
具体步骤如下:
- 创建两个表,一个是连接表,用于存储两个实体之间的关联关系;另一个是实体表,用于存储实体的信息。
- 在连接表中,创建两个外键字段,分别指向两个实体表的主键。这样就建立了连接表与实体表之间的关联关系。
- 在种子文件中,可以通过插入数据的方式来存储连接表实例的多个id。具体操作可以使用数据库的SQL语句来实现,例如使用INSERT INTO语句插入数据。
- 在应用程序中,可以通过查询连接表来获取连接表实例的多个id。可以使用数据库的SELECT语句来查询连接表,根据需要的条件进行筛选和排序。
优势:
- 使用关系型数据库可以方便地管理和查询连接表实例的多个id。
- 关系型数据库提供了事务处理和数据一致性的支持,保证数据的完整性和可靠性。
应用场景:
- 在电商平台中,可以使用连接表存储商品和订单之间的关联关系。
- 在社交网络中,可以使用连接表存储用户之间的关注关系。
腾讯云相关产品:
- 腾讯云数据库MySQL:提供了稳定可靠的关系型数据库服务,支持高并发和大规模数据存储。
- 腾讯云数据库PostgreSQL:提供了高性能的关系型数据库服务,支持复杂查询和数据分析。
腾讯云产品介绍链接地址:
- 腾讯云数据库MySQL:https://cloud.tencent.com/product/cdb
- 腾讯云数据库PostgreSQL:https://cloud.tencent.com/product/postgres